Output 50e2c7b792f1e826a3e155d97b20acac7195f57f0da1297036e793f660c3d0ac:1

value
41052000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6d968b5d5c84686e79b8ebc4c5e35a4316f59c8 OP_EQUAL
address
MUwn6Ps9tCJFXz2GvC3JCaPNjwbogyMwwg
transaction
50e2c7b792f1e826a3e155d97b20acac7195f57f0da1297036e793f660c3d0ac
spent
true